Intensive outpatient treatment, or "IOP", is a method of treatment for a substance abuse problem that is substantially more involved and comprehensive than a normal outpatient program. Intensive outpatient treatment is fundamental activity for recovering individuals in Somers Point who have recently completed inpatient or residential rehabilitation, and still want moderate assistance and encouragement while they transition to a drug free and ethical way of living. IOP's involve therapy which occurs much more often than regular outpatient, where the person will take part in treatment services and activities on a part time basis unless otherwise determined.
Intensive outpatient treatment usually consists of group and sometimes individualized counseling and therapy meetings to continue to treat the person's addiction. Individual sessions may occur at least once a week, and group sessions will add the peer support that is essential for long term sobriety. In intensive outpatient treatment, focus is placed on improving relapse prevention skills, the management of every day stresses and triggers, and how to manage any discomforts and drug cravings. Some intensive outpatient treatment programs include family and couples/marriage counseling into the treatment process, which may be vital for individuals who must repair their relationships with their families and loved ones.
